Hi Doran, handing over the Liftwright elevator-dispatch simulator. The overnight regression run flagged drift in the multi-bank scheduling scenario — cars idle longer than the baseline allows. My fix adjusts the tie-breaking heuristic; branch is up for review. Please sanity-check the fairness metric change, since it touches scoring for all scenarios. Flag anything questionable on the review thread, or write me directly.

alerts address for fadug-bawip: fenys_ralvan_julvan@ordinnet.example

**14:22** — Whisperhall audio-guide app began failing exhibit lookups at the Ondrel Gallery pilot. Cause: stale manifest cached after the 14:05 deploy. Visitors heard placeholder audio. Mitigation: forced manifest refresh at 14:31; confirmed clean playback by 14:40. No data loss. New folks: always verify the manifest version post-deploy by checking the token recorded below.

trace token, bawep-fahof: htk6_262092

Title: Glyphbill PDF renderer drops footer blocks on multi-page invoices

When a plugin registers a custom footer via the layout hook, pages after the first render without it. Reproduced with the sample plugin on A4 and Letter. Workaround: pin footer height explicitly. Plugin authors should not need changes once patched. The affected build token is recorded below.

build token for tajeg-bajep: htk14_409ba9df6b8acb

Account recovery for the Driftgate fan-out service: when backpressure trips the circuit breaker, the notifier account may be auto-suspended to protect downstream queues. Reviewers should confirm any PR touching the throttle honors the suspension check before re-enabling delivery. To restore the suspended account, run the recovery script from an ops host; it drains pending batches first, then prompts for the passphrase below.

strongbox words: druath-quenael